Summary

A parsing issue in PowerDNS Recursor prior to version 4.0.8 results in a NULL pointer dereference when processing malformed responses containing a CNAME record of a different class than IN. This vulnerability could allow an unauthenticated remote attacker to trigger a denial of service, potentially disrupting the availability of the DNS service.
